If your car needs to be towed somewhere and you want to protect the vehicle from end to end, contact a towing company that offers flatbed towing. In flatbed towing, the car is placed on a flat trailer and hauled to wherever you need it to go, as opposed to dolly towing, in which one end of the car is hooked onto the towing vehicle, and the car is towed at an angle.
